RUGBY FOOTBALL.
OTAGO v. SOUTH CANTERBURY. The representative match between Otago and South Canterbury, to be played at, Carisbrook this afternoon, should provide a very interesting game. The South Canterbury team has a dashing forward pack, and the backs are very sound, with a creditable record in representative games so far this season.
